There is no firmware for download master. Download Master is software. When you get home, log in to your router, go to USB Application. You will see at the bottom of the list: Download Master, it shows you the version you are using, and you should see a notification that an update is available. All you have to do is click on the update and the rest will be done automatically.

The Optware repo used by the AC56/AC68 comes with Transmission 2.82, which is also the latest version. The MIPS routers are the ones using an obsolete Optware repo - in these cases you'll want Entware.

Ideally you might want to switch to a custom firmware, as Entware support is limited with the stock firmware.

Check on these forums, there are guides explaining how to install Transmission through Optware or Entware.

Keep in mind that Transmission itself doesn't have the proprietary web interface that Asus has designed for Download Master.
